WebFeb 1, 2024 · Chafee provides current or former California foster youth up to $5,000 per year for education expenses at an eligible California or out of state college. Awards may be used for postsecondary education including career and technical training. WebYouth who were in care after the age of 17 may be eligible for the Hope Foster Child Tuition Grant. Eligibility; Youth under 24 who were in foster care after the age of 16 may be eligible for the Chafee ETV Grant or Tennessee Bright Futures Scholarship, both of which give up to $5,000 per year to attend college. WebThe online Chafee Foster Youth Grant Application is available through the California Student Aid Commission (CSAC) website. You can also find a paper application there and more information about the Chafee program, including up-to-date contact information.
